SHARPE RESOUCES CORPORATION (OTCBB: SHGP) today announces that it is applying for up to 10 drilling permits, initially, to test the coal bed methane (CBM) potential of more then 17,000 acres, 100% owned property in Preston County, West Virginia. There is current CBM and conventional gas production on this structural trend in West Virginia and nearby Pennsylvania.

The Company is expected to raise capital to fund the initial drill testing program and to acquire proximal gas production within this project area as a means to "kick-start" the near term production profile for this regional natural gas program.

The current market trends for this region indicate that these projects have the potential to be profitable operations under the current gas market prevalent in the Central Appalachian region at this time.
